Droid X Running Custom ROM

The Droid X has been hacked to run a non-official ROM. In this abysmally soundtracked video, the Sapphire AOSP 2.2 ROM has been loaded onto the device, and you can watch is slowly boot. The Droid X was meant to be unhackable, a useless claim if ever there was one.

Sure, this isn’t booting a custom kernel yet, but it’s a really important step in the right direction, and on the way to getting rid of Motorola’s crud on the phone. It’s not ready for primetime yet, but we’ll be waiting when it does. The great promise of Android was the ability to have complete control and openness for your devices, and we’ll be damned if Motorola will stop people tweaking their phones.
